The verdict

LOU-ODFL runs at 115% of its industry's injury rate - about level with the typical General Freight Trucking, long-distance, LTL workplace, earning a grade C.

LOU-ODFL injury rate improved

LOU-ODFL's TCR fell 2.8 from 8.8 in 2016 to 6.1 in 2022. Peak filing year was 2016 at 8.8 TCR. In 2022, DART was 1.18×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2022 6.1 6.1 6 0 0
2021 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
2020 3.6 2.4 3 0 0
2019 6.9 4.6 6 0 0
2018 5.6 4.5 5 0 0
2016 8.8 8.8 7 0 0
